H.R. 4219
To amend title 28, United States Code, to provide that an appeal of an order granting a nationwide injunction issued by a district court of the United States shall lie to the Supreme Court.

What it doesSummary introduced in house (Aug 30, 2019)
This bill gives the U.S. Supreme Court exclusive jurisdiction to hear appeals from a nationwide injunction issued by a U.S. district court.
What just happenedAug 30, 2019
Referred to the House Committee on the Judiciary.
